1 1 Section 1. NEW SECTION. 714.16B CONSUMER FRAUD AGAINST
1 2 AN OLDER PERSON.
1 3 1. If a person violates section 714.16, subsection 2,
1 4 paragraph "a", the person knew or should have known that the
1 5 person was committing the violation against an older person as
1 6 defined in section 714.16A, and the violation results in
1 7 damage to the older person, the person commits the offense of
1 8 consumer fraud against an older person.
1 9 2. A person who commits consumer fraud against an older
1 10 person commits:
1 11 a. A class "C" felony if the violation is one in which the
1 12 amount of money or value of property or services involved
1 13 exceeds ten thousand dollars and shall serve a minimum term of
1 14 confinement of three years.
1 15 b. A class "D" felony if the violation is one in which the
1 16 amount of money or value of property or services involved
1 17 exceeds one thousand dollars but does not exceed ten thousand
1 18 dollars and shall serve a minimum term of confinement of one
1 19 year in the county jail.
1 20 c. An aggravated misdemeanor if the violation is one in
1 21 which the amount of money or value of property or services
1 22 involved exceeds five hundred dollars but does not exceed one
1 23 thousand dollars and shall serve a minimum term of confinement
1 24 of thirty days in the county jail.
1 25 d. A serious misdemeanor if the violation is one in which
1 26 the amount of money or value of property or services involved
1 27 exceeds one hundred dollars but does not exceed five hundred
1 28 dollars and shall serve a minimum term of confinement of seven
1 29 days in the county jail.
1 30 e. A simple misdemeanor if the violation is one in which
1 31 the amount of money or value of property or services involved
1 32 does not exceed one hundred dollars and shall serve a minimum
1 33 term of confinement of forty-eight hours in the county jail.
1 34 3. The value of property or services shall be determined
1 35 in the same manner as that used for a fraudulent practice
2 1 pursuant to section 714.14.
2 2 4. A person convicted of a violation under this section
2 3 shall serve the minimum term specified in subsection 2, and
2 4 shall not be eligible for suspension of the minimum term. The
2 5 court shall not impose a fine in lieu of the minimum term,
2 6 although a fine may be imposed in addition to the minimum
2 7 term. This subsection does not prohibit the court from
2 8 sentencing the defendant to the maximum term of confinement or
2 9 to pay the maximum fine permitted.
2 10 EXPLANATION
2 11 This bill establishes the crime of consumer fraud against
2 12 an older person. An older person is defined as a person who
2 13 is 65 years of age or older. "Consumer fraud" means those
2 14 activities and practices designated in Code section 714.16,
2 15 subsection 2, paragraph "a", as fraudulent or unfair, and
2 16 which result in damage to an older person.
2 17 The bill establishes graduated penalties for consumer fraud
2 18 against an older person based upon the amount of money or
2 19 value of property or services involved. The penalties reflect
2 20 those established for a fraudulent practice. The bill
2 21 requires that a person who is convicted of consumer fraud
2 22 against an older person serve a minimum term of confinement.
2 23 However, the bill does not preclude the court from imposing a
2 24 fine in addition to the term of confinement or from requiring
2 25 confinement for a longer period of time.
